Schneider Electric has emphasized China’s growing importance as a global hub for industrial innovation, where advanced technologies, automation solutions, and intelligent manufacturing systems are tested and refined in some of the world’s most complex industrial environments.
Hu Xiao, Senior Vice President of Schneider Electric and Global Industrial Control & Drives Business Leader, stated that China is not only a major market for industrial products but also a critical testing ground where companies can validate technology capabilities, improve product performance, and build solutions with global competitiveness.
“Companies that can succeed in China’s demanding industrial environment are better positioned to achieve long-term advantages in global markets,” Hu Xiao said.
China’s position as a global industrial innovation center is driven by its large-scale manufacturing ecosystem, diverse application scenarios, and strong engineering capabilities.
As one of the few markets with a complete industrial supply chain, China presents unique challenges for automation technology providers. Industries including electronics manufacturing, automotive components, and new materials require production systems that can support both high-volume manufacturing and flexible production with frequent product changes.
For industrial automation suppliers, these conditions create demanding requirements for controllers, variable frequency drives, servo systems, and intelligent manufacturing platforms. Products must deliver not only high performance but also reliability, cost efficiency, fast deployment, and adaptability to rapidly changing production environments.
In China’s manufacturing sector, customers increasingly expect automation solutions that can shorten commissioning time, simplify integration, and provide continuous optimization throughout the equipment lifecycle.

According to Schneider Electric, China’s industrial environment accelerates technology development by forcing companies to address real-world challenges at a faster pace.
Industrial products must achieve a balance between performance, cost, and delivery efficiency. Advanced technologies alone are not sufficient; solutions must be practical, scalable, and capable of operating reliably in diverse manufacturing conditions.
This environment pushes automation companies to improve product design, accelerate development cycles, and strengthen intelligent functions.
For technologies such as variable speed drives, industrial controllers, and motion control systems, the ability to quickly adapt to different applications has become a key competitive advantage.
Solutions proven in China’s industrial environment represent high-level validation of reliability and engineering capability before entering international markets.
Schneider Electric believes that successfully operating in China is only the first step. Companies must transform local experience into globally reusable capabilities through three major areas: product strength, ecosystem development, and adaptability.
Complex industrial applications provide valuable opportunities to improve product performance and reliability.
By integrating customer feedback, engineering experience, and advanced technologies, companies can develop solutions that support wider industrial applications.
Schneider Electric’s Altivar 1200C-S medium voltage drive is an example of China-developed innovation. Designed for energy-intensive industries, the product focuses on improving energy efficiency, operational stability, and intelligent maintenance capabilities.
After being developed and validated in China, the technology was further integrated into Schneider Electric’s global product portfolio, including the ATV6100 series, demonstrating how local innovation can contribute to global industrial solutions.
China’s industrial ecosystem provides strong opportunities for collaboration between manufacturers, suppliers, system integrators, research institutions, and customers.
Schneider Electric has developed a collaborative innovation model through its “China Center” strategy, allowing local engineering experience and market feedback to directly contribute to product development.
Through cooperation with ecosystem partners, Schneider Electric improves product design, testing efficiency, and delivery capabilities.
The company’s motion control solution portfolio, known as the “Golden Four Components,” reflects this approach. The development process combines internal engineering capabilities with supplier cooperation and customer validation to achieve better performance, cost efficiency, and deployment speed.
Industrial solutions developed in China must also meet global requirements before entering international markets.
Schneider Electric integrates global standards, including IEC and UL requirements, into product development processes while adjusting product configurations, delivery models, and service strategies according to regional market needs.
Through its global operational network and localized support capabilities, Schneider Electric aims to transform China-based innovation experience into solutions suitable for different industrial markets worldwide.
Schneider Electric’s experience demonstrates how China is evolving from an important regional market into a global innovation platform.
Through its “In China, For China, and For the World” strategy, Schneider Electric has strengthened local research, engineering, and manufacturing capabilities while connecting Chinese industrial experience with global technology development.
The company’s industrial automation teams in China participate in global product innovation and continue to develop solutions that address real manufacturing challenges.
Hu Xiao noted that future industrial competitiveness will depend on the ability to transform China’s complex application experience into global industrial capabilities.
As manufacturing moves toward higher efficiency, intelligence, and sustainability, Schneider Electric will continue using China’s industrial ecosystem as a foundation for innovation and global expansion.
The transformation of China from a manufacturing center into an industrial innovation source reflects a broader shift in the global automation industry.
For industrial automation users, technologies developed and verified in China’s demanding manufacturing environments may provide advantages in reliability, flexibility, and deployment efficiency.
With the continued growth of smart factories, digital transformation, and intelligent automation, China’s role as a global industrial technology testing ground is expected to become increasingly significant.
